T-silence 2025-02-08 11:23 采纳率: 0%
浏览 58

Android14下拉状态栏中新增音量调节

Android14下拉状态栏中仿照亮度调节实现新增音量调节功能

  • 写回答

4条回答 默认 最新

  • 专家-赤兔[在线] 优质创作者: 编程框架技术领域 2025-02-08 11:23
    关注

    以下回复引自免费微信小程序:皆我百晓生。 如问题解决,还请采纳。如仍有疑问,请回复留言或私信博主,以便获得更精准的帮助。

    在ANDROID 14中,可以通过以下步骤来实现音量调节:

    1. 首先,打开您的应用程序并点击屏幕上的音量按钮。
    2. 然后,您需要选择一个可显示音量的选项(默认是顶部菜单中的“音量”图标)。
    3. 在新的界面中,您可以看到可以调整音量的选项。例如,您可以选择“全”,“中”,或“低”。
    4. 您还可以选择是否显示音量的图标,以及它位于哪个位置。

    如果您想要在ANDROID 14的下拉状态栏中添加音量调节功能,可以使用以下代码:

    IMPORT ANDROID.CONTENT.CONTEXT;
    IMPORT ANDROID.VIEW.VIEW;
    IMPORT ANDROID.WIDGET.SEEKBAR;
    
    PUBLIC CLASS MAINACTIVITY EXTENDS APPCOMPATACTIVITY {
        PRIVATE SEEKBAR SEEKBAR;
        
        @OVERRIDE
        PROTECTED VOID ONCREATE(BUNDLE SAVEDINSTANCESTATE) {
            SUPER.ONCREATE(SAVEDINSTANCESTATE);
            SETCONTENTVIEW(R.LAYOUT.ACTIVITY_MAIN);
    
            SEEKBAR = FINDVIEWBYID(R.ID.SEEK_BAR);
            
            // 设置SEEKBAR的长按监听器
            SEEKBAR.SETONSEEKBARCHANGELISTENER(NEW SEEKBAR.ONSEEKBARCHANGELISTENER() {
                @OVERRIDE
                PUBLIC VOID ONPROGRESSCHANGED(SEEKBAR SEEKBAR, INT PROGRESS, BOOLEAN FROMUSER) {
                    // 在此处添加音量调节逻辑
                }
    
                @OVERRIDE
                PUBLIC VOID ONSTARTTRACKINGTOUCH(SEEKBAR SEEKBAR) {
    
                }
    
                @OVERRIDE
                PUBLIC VOID ONSTOPTRACKINGTOUCH(SEEKBAR SEEKBAR) {
    
                }
            });
        }
    }
    

    请注意,上述代码示例仅用于演示如何在ANDROID 14中添加音量调节功能。实际应用中可能需要根据具体需求进行调整。

    评论

报告相同问题?

问题事件

  • 创建了问题 2月8日